@Override
public void resume() {
if (!clip.isRunning() && getState() == Playback.State.PAUSED) {
logger.info("Resuming playback of \"" + audio.getFileName()
+ "\" instance " + instanceID);
long loopsPlayed = clip.getMicrosecondPosition()
/ clip.getMicrosecondLength();
int loopsToGo = (numLoops - (int) loopsPlayed);
if (loopsToGo <= 0 && !loopContinuously) {
loopsToGo = 1;
} else if (loopContinuously) {
loopsToGo = Clip.LOOP_CONTINUOUSLY;
}
state = Playback.State.PLAYING;
clip.loop(loopsToGo);
}
}
PreloadedPlayback.java 文件源码
java
阅读 19
收藏 0
点赞 0
评论 0
项目:QwickSound
作者:
评论列表
文章目录